"In order to meet the British commitments to cut carbon dioxide emissions, ”a step change in the pace of reduction is needed”, a government advisory group says in a new report"

From 2003 to 2007, British CO2 reductions averaged 0.6 percent a year. This needs to increase to two to three percent a year to meet the government's carbon budgets, the British Committee on Climate Change (CCC) says in a new report Monday.
